More about BES Evening College Attractions & Things to do

BES College of Arts and Commerce (Evening) is widely recognized for its enduring legacy in providing quality higher education. Established in 1970, this esteemed institution located in Jayanagar, Bengaluru, operates under the affiliation of Bangalore University, ensuring a curriculum that aligns with contemporary academic standards. As an evening college, it provides a crucial pathway for students balancing work and education, fostering an inclusive learning environment. The college offers a variety of undergraduate programs, notably the Bachelor of Commerce (B.Com), Bachelor of Arts (B.A.), and Bachelor of Business Administration (BBA). These flagship courses are designed to equip students with comprehensive knowledge and practical skills essential for diverse career paths. The curriculum is regularly updated to reflect industry demands, preparing graduates for the competitive professional landscape. With a dedicated faculty team of approximately 25-30 members, the college ensures personalized attention and effective mentorship for its students.
